Bucks Preview: Game 7 vs Thunder

The Bucks look to get their fifth win in seven games in a huge test against Russell Westbrook and the Thunder.

Oklahoma City Thunder (3-3)

  • 47-35 last season, lost in first round of playoffs
  • 69-68 against Bucks all-time
  • Home to Russell Westbrook, the first working prototype produced by Operation Giannis

Offensive Key

On Sunday against the Hawks, Khris Middleton had his best game of the young season by far, going for 27/7/9 and 2 steals. I firmly believe that Middleton is the Bucks second-best player with or without Jabari Parker, but with Parker injured it is clearly up to Middleton to support Giannis offensively. If he can score 20 or more, the Bucks will definitely be in this game when it comes down to the final possession (if it even comes to that).

Defensive Key

In three wins this season, the Thunder have averaged 47 total rebounds and 13 offensive rebounds. In three losses, they’ve averaged 36 rebounds and 9 offensive boards. Four offensive boards can easily lead to a 10-point swing (if not more), so it’s key that the Bucks own the boards, especially after playing good enough defense to force a miss.
